Amar Toor / The Verge:
Facebook, Twitter, Google, and Microsoft agree to EU hate speech rules  —  Facebook, Twitter, Microsoft, and YouTube today agreed to European regulations that require them to review “the majority of” hateful online content within 24 hours of being notified — and to remove it, if necessary …

Tom Hals / Reuters:
Ruling from Delaware judge finds that Michael Dell, Silver Lake Partners underpriced their 2013 $24.9B buyout of Dell by 22%, may have to pay tens of millions  —  Michael Dell and Silver Lake Partners underpriced their 2013 $24.9 billion buyout of Dell Inc [DI.UL] by about 22 percent …
